The Medical Assistant Advanced will support assigned physician(s) with patient care and clinical documentation into the electronic medical records in an efficient manner. Accurately performs ancillary healthcare services while assisting the physician through documentation of specific components of the patient visit and executing specified physician instructions.

Responsibilities

  1. Performs general patient care following established clinic workflows.

  2. Greets and prepares patients for the health care provider by obtaining and recording vital signs, reviewing drug allergies and current medications, completing applicable screening questionnaires and documenting reason for visit.

  3. Accompany the physician into the exam room for the patient visit documenting in the electronic medical record (EMR) all aspects of care including, but not limited to, chief complaint, history of presenting illness, physical exam and patient plan as directed by the physician.

  4. Collects and prepares ordered specimens for laboratory analysis.

  5. Prepares and provides ordered medications and/or vaccines to patients.

  6. Cleans and sterilizes instruments.

  7. Ensures patient exam rooms are stocked, clean, and orderly.

  8. Escalates non-routine issues, questions and/or concerns timely and appropriately.

  9. Ensures safety checklists and quality controls are completed as required and necessary action taken if indicated.

  10. Performs other duties within scope of role as assigned.

Qualifications

Graduate of medical assisting program accredited by Accrediting Bureau of Health Education Schools (ABHES) or Commission on Accreditation of Allied Health Education (CAAHEP).

Active status on Nebraska Medication Aide Registry within 90 days of hire.

Current/valid nationally recognized certification, registration or recognition for medical assistants (AAMA/CMA, RMA, NCMA).

Basic Life Support (BLS).
